If you listen closely to Big Rock Candy Mountain it's lyrics aren't nonsense at all. They are a Hobo's daydream about a place with no laws, dogs and policemen, a place where he can eat all day, do no work, and rest.

The hobo song you heard was by Harry McClintock (recorded in 1928). The childs version was in all probability by Burl Ives (that's the version I remeber).
